Ladera Ranch and North Tustin are places in California.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

North Tustin has the higher population (26,038 vs 23,609 in Ladera Ranch). North Tustin has the higher median household income ($186,250 vs $184,257 in Ladera Ranch). North Tustin has the higher median home value ($1,212,400 vs $1,046,600 in Ladera Ranch).
